LoginSignup
1
1

More than 5 years have passed since last update.

GoogleDocs SpreadSheetのExport機能

Last updated at Posted at 2014-11-27

Webアプリでの設定ファイルやデータをGoogleDocsのSpreadSheet内に置いて気軽に編集を行いたい場合に便利な機能です。

import.php
$data = file("https://docs.google.com/feeds/download/spreadsheets/Export?key=XXXXXXXXXXXX&exportFormat=csv&gid=0");
$csv = array();
foreach($data as $vals){
  $vals = trim($vals);
  $csv[] = explode(",",$vals);
}

XXXXには参照したGoogleDocsのFileIDを指定します。
これはURLを見てあげれば解ると思います。

https://docs.google.com/spreadsheets/d/この部分/edit#gid=0

なぜか読み込んだデータは改行コードがおかしいので上記コードではtrimをしてから配列に入れています。

ちょっとしたデータなどはGoogleDocsで管理して、それをサーバで読み込んで表示するとかにとても便利なのでお試しあれ。

参照するファイルは[リンクを知っている全員が閲覧可]で公開されている事が前提です

1
1
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
1
1